Output 76a0344634f750c39659140e89dc159620b56517b9910b3fb9256a19573069a3:1

value
35403089
script pubkey
OP_0 OP_PUSHBYTES_20 3f839971e6f46487796a267d62c6e2b57b2432e6
address
bc1q87peju0x73jgw7t2ye7k93hzk4ajgvhxfadqar
transaction
76a0344634f750c39659140e89dc159620b56517b9910b3fb9256a19573069a3